Overview
Fulbright Germany travel grants for German students studying in the USA as part of German-American university partnerships. Grant includes EUR 2,000, participation in preparatory/networking meetings, admission to international Fulbright network. Deadline typically 1 February for following academic year. Online application to Fulbright Commission (no longer pre-assessed by university).
